In this paper, we studied the readout circuit for high sensitivity 1×64 InGaAs/GaAs/AlAs quantum dot-in-well
photodetector array based on wide dynamic range. The improved design capacitor feedback trans-impedance amplifier
(CTIA) is researched as a low-noise adaptive gain control (AGC) CTIA readout circuit. The dynamic range and
sensitivity of the circuit was greatly increased. Two switches K1 and K2 were used to controlling two capacitors 5pF and
9pF, respectively. Then four integration capacitors (1pF, 6pF, 10pF and 15pF) were obtained. The dynamic range of the
circuit was increased 23.5dB. The readout circuit was designed in with the area of 3.6mm×2.9mm in 0.35um CMOS
technology.
